SWI Capital Holding Company Profile
What does SWI CAPITAL HOLDING do?
SWI CAPITAL HOLDING (SWICH.AS) operates in Technology, specifically Information Technology Services. SWI Capital Holding Ltd. operates as an investment conglomerate. It has holdings across various verticals, including digital infrastructure, real estate, financial institutions, and alternatives. SWI Capital Holding Ltd. was incorporated in 2024 and is based in Singapore. SWI Group is an investment platform specializing in real assets and alternative investment strategies to create value-driven opportunities at scale.
